Welcome to Turning Points

Help & Hope for Those In Need

Turning Points provides a remarkable variety of free services designed to assist individuals and families on their path to financial stability and independence. Turning Points is the one-stop shop for preventing and reducing homelessness in our community. We provide day resource services (such as hot showers, laundry services, clothing, food), employment services, rental and utility assistance, veteran’s services (employment & housing), and free medical and dental care for the uninsured. 8,300 people received assistance last year with critical services targeted to the essential needs of people in crisis. Turning Points can only provide this high standard of service because of our caring, compassionate volunteers and strong community support.

Our Services Include

  • Daily Continental Breakfast and Beverages
  • Daily Hot Lunches (Our Daily Bread of Bradenton)
  • Free Medical and Dental Clinic
  • Hot Showers and a Free Personal Hygiene Kit
  • Restroom and Laundry Facilities
  • Free Clothing, Books, and Toys
  • Fully Equipped Computer Lab
  • Employment Assistance & Resume Writing
  • Financial Assistance with Past-Due Rent & Utilities
  • Acquiring Legal Documents Assistance
  • Veterans Services - Yellow Ribbon Program
  • Transportation Assistance

Our Mission

To Provide, Coordinate, and Facilitate Services to Prevent and to Reduce Homelessness in Manatee County, Florida.

Non-Discrimination Policy

Turning Points will provide free services to clients according to program guidelines and within its financial limitations, regardless of race, age, disability, religion, culture, social class, national origin, gender, veteran status, gender identification, sexual orientation or any other consideration made unlawful by applicable law. Turning Points recognizes the dignity and equal worth of every person.
